What is data enablement?

Data enablement is the process of making data accessible, usable, and valuable across an organization. It involves implementing tools, processes, and strategies that empower employees to access, analyze, and act on data efficiently. The goal of data enablement is to break down data silos, improve data literacy, and support better decision-making by ensuring the right people have the right data at the right time.

How does a data enablement professional typically collaborate with other departments to drive data-driven decision-making?

Data Enablement professionals work closely with departments such as marketing, finance, operations, and IT to ensure that accurate, accessible data informs strategic decisions. They often facilitate data literacy training, help teams define data requirements, and establish efficient data pipelines. Collaboration is key—regular meetings, workshops, and cross-functional projects are common to align data initiatives with business goals. This role also involves translating complex data concepts into actionable insights for non-technical stakeholders, fostering a culture of data-driven decision-making throughout the organization.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in data enablement, and why are they important?

To thrive in Data Enablement, you need strong analytical skills, a solid understanding of data management principles, and experience with data governance, often supported by a degree in data science, information technology, or a related field. Familiarity with data visualization tools (such as Tableau or Power BI), data integration platforms, and database systems are commonly required, along with certifications like CDMP (Certified Data Management Professional). Excellent communication, collaboration, and problem-solving skills help you translate data insights into actionable business strategies and foster data literacy across teams. These competencies are crucial for ensuring high-quality, accessible data that drives informed decision-making and organizational growth.

What is the difference between Data Enablement vs Data Analyst?

AspectData EnablementData Analyst
Primary FocusProviding tools, platforms, and infrastructure to empower data usersAnalyzing data to generate insights and reports
Skills & CertificationsData management, platform administration, data governanceStatistical analysis, SQL, data visualization tools
Work EnvironmentIT teams, data platforms, cross-functional teamsBusiness units, analytics teams, reporting environments
Employer & Industry UsageTech companies, large enterprises, data-driven organizationsMarketing, finance, operations departments across industries

Data Enablement focuses on building and maintaining the infrastructure and tools that allow organizations to access and utilize data effectively. In contrast, Data Analysts interpret and analyze data to provide actionable insights. While both roles work with data, Data Enablement is more technical and infrastructure-oriented, whereas Data Analysts are more focused on analysis and reporting.
